What Are Dentures Made Of?
Dentures are a critical aspect of dental prosthetics, providing individuals with a means to replace missing teeth and maintain functionality in chewing, speaking, and aesthetics. Understanding what dentures are made of involves exploring the materials, their properties, and the benefits they offer to different users. This detailed response will delve into the materials used in denture production, their characteristics, and the selection process based on individual needs.
Types of Dentures
Before we address the materials, it's essential to understand the types of dentures as the materials used can vary:
- Complete Dentures: These replace all the teeth in either the upper or lower jaw or both.
- Partial Dentures: These replace a few missing teeth and are anchored to existing teeth.
- Implant-Supported Dentures: These are fixed to dental implants implanted in the jawbone, providing stability.
Primary Materials Used in Dentures
Dentures are made primarily from acrylic resins, ceramics, and metals, each offering unique properties.
1. Acrylic Resins
Overview
Acrylic resin is one of the most common materials used in dentures. Its popularity stems from its affordability, aesthetic appeal, and easy adjustability.
Characteristics & Benefits
- Aesthetics: Acrylic resin can mimic the appearance of natural gums and tooth surfaces effectively.
- Versatility: It's easily adjustable, allowing for acrylic dentures to be modified if a patient’s gum line changes over time.
- Lightweight: Acrylic is lighter than many other materials, offering comfort and ease of use.
- Cost-Effective: Compared to other denture materials, acrylic resins are economical to produce.
Drawbacks
- Fragility: Despite its advantages, acrylic is prone to cracking and requires regular maintenance.
- Absorption: It can absorb liquids over time, leading to potential odor issues.
2. Metal Alloys
Overview
Metals, often used in combination with other materials, are crucial in the structure of partial dentures and implant-supported dentures.
Main Types of Metals Used:
- Cobalt-Chromium Alloy: It is the most commonly used metal due to its strength and lightweight nature.
- Titanium: Known for its biocompatibility, it is frequently used in implant-supported dentures.
Characteristics & Benefits
- Durability: Metals like cobalt-chromium alloys provide durability and strength, reducing the risk of breakage.
- Stability: They offer structural integrity and allow for a thinner design compared to other materials.
- Biocompatibility: Especially in the case of titanium, metals are designed to interact positively with body tissues.
Drawbacks
- Aesthetics: Metals aren’t as visually appealing and tend to be used in areas of the denture that aren’t visible.
- Cost: Metal dentures tend to be more expensive than acrylic ones.
3. Porcelain
Overview
Porcelain is often used for the teeth on dentures and is valued for its aesthetic appeal and strength.
Characteristics & Benefits
- Natural Look: Porcelain closely resembles the transparency and color of tooth enamel, offering a more natural appearance.
- Wear Resistance: Porcelain is incredibly hard and resistant to wear, which can extend the life of the denture teeth.
Drawbacks
- Fragility: Porcelain teeth can crack if the denture is dropped.
- Heavier: Porcelain tends to be heavier than acrylic, potentially affecting comfort.
4. Flexible Polymers
Overview
These are newer materials used primarily for partial dentures and known for their comfort and flexibility.
Characteristics & Benefits
- Flexibility: These polymers allow dentures to adapt to the contours of the mouth for a snug fit.
- Comfort: Their flexibility tends to cause less irritation to the gums.
- Aesthetic: They are often described as "invisible" because they blend well with natural gums.
Drawbacks
- Durability: Flexible dentures might not be as durable as those made with metal frameworks.
- Adjustment Difficulty: Once set, these materials can be difficult to adjust.
Decision-Making in Material Selection
Choosing the right material for dentures involves considering several factors:
- Patient Needs: Discussion about lifestyle and specific needs, including the importance of aesthetics versus strength, plays a key role.
- Budget: Cost considerations are significant since the materials come at different price points.
- Allergies and Sensitivities: Some patients may have sensitivities to materials, necessitating alternatives like hypoallergenic options.
- Functionality: The functional needs, including speech and eating patterns, can determine the suitable material.
FAQs on Denture Materials
Q1: Are acrylic dentures suitable for everyone?
Acrylic dentures are widely used due to their cost-effectiveness and aesthetic appeal. However, they may not suit everybody, especially if durability is a primary concern.
Q2: Why are metals still a popular choice in denture construction?
Metals, like cobalt-chromium alloys and titanium, provide unmatched strength and biocompatibility, particularly necessary for partial and implant-supported dentures.
Q3: Can I get allergies from denture materials?
While rare, some people may have allergies to specific materials used in dentures, such as nickel in metal alloys. Dentists can suggest hypoallergenic materials in such cases.
Q4: Are there environmentally friendly denture materials?
The dental industry is exploring eco-friendly options, but traditional materials like acrylic, porcelain, and metals are dominant. Consult with a dental provider exploring sustainable dental practices for the latest options.
Q5: How often do I need to replace my dentures?
Typically, dentures should be evaluated for replacement every 5-10 years, although this can vary based on material, wear, and changes in mouth shape.
Comparative Table: Denture Material Characteristics
Material Type | Aesthetics | Durability | Adjustability | Cost | Weight |
---|---|---|---|---|---|
Acrylic Resins | High | Moderate | High | Affordable | Light |
Metal Alloys | Low | High | Moderate | Expensive | Light |
Porcelain | Very High | High | Low | Expensive | Heavy |
Flexible Polymers | High | Moderate | Low | Moderate | Light |
